Understanding Grooming Behavior: A Comprehensive Guide
Grooming is a form of manipulation and abuse that predators use to gain trust and access to their victims, often children. In the context of schools, grooming behavior can be particularly insidious as it occurs within an environment where students are vulnerable and depend on adults for protection. Understanding grooming behavior is crucial for recognizing and preventing potential school abuse in Arkansas.
School abuse lawyers in Arkansas emphasize that groomers often target children who seem isolated, vulnerable, or lacking adult supervision. They may use various tactics such as gifts, favors, emotional support, or even threats to establish a connection and gradually gain control over the victim. Recognizing signs of grooming behavior can help educators, parents, and caregivers protect children. This includes observing unusual attention or gifts from adults, changes in a child’s behavior or mood, or sudden withdrawal from activities or friends. Knowing what to look for is the first step in disrupting predatory behavior and ensuring the safety of Arkansas’ students.

Recognizing Red Flags: Common Signs of Grooming
Recognizing grooming behavior, or any form of potential school abuse, is crucial for safeguarding children in Arkansas. Some red flags that may indicate grooming are subtle and insidious; others are more obvious. Common signs include an adult showing unusual attention or affection towards a child, offering gifts or money in exchange for companionship, using language or terms that make the child feel special or unique, or exploiting a child’s vulnerability through emotional manipulation.
Grooming often involves creating a false sense of trust and dependency, which makes it imperative to be vigilant about changes in a child’s behavior or relationships. If a student suddenly becomes withdrawn, avoids certain activities or people, or exhibits unusual behavioral patterns, these could be alarm bells. It’s crucial for parents, educators, and the community at large to remain attentive and report any suspicious activity to the appropriate authorities, including school administrators and law enforcement, to ensure the safety and well-being of children in Arkansas.
